### Date Localization

Heads up: Fernwheel formats dates per-locale at render time, never in the API layer. Use the `locdate` helper and don't hand-roll patterns — week-start rules vary and we've been burned. Golden files for each locale live in `fixtures/dates`. When you publish an updated locale bundle, sign it before pushing; the key for that is below.

deploy key for kagup-bawig: bky9_ZMq28eTw9

Veltrane uses a pooled Postgres connection managed by the `poolcraft` library. For release validation, keep the pool at the default of 10 connections; raising it above 25 will exhaust the staging cluster's limits and block other testers. Idle connections are recycled every 300 seconds, so brief gaps between smoke tests are harmless. Pool metrics are exported to the Larkfield dashboard under the `veltrane-pool` namespace. Before running the release checklist, configure the service with the connection string below.

primary connection of kagef-yagug = redis://druath_svc:vN@db-e0f5.ordinsys.internal:5432/olidor

# Dedupe Service (Quellbird) — Maintainer Notes

Quellbird collapses duplicate pages before they reach on-call. Config lives in the fingerprint table; don't edit rules in prod directly. If the rule store gets corrupted, restore from the nightly snapshot, then re-key the dedupe cache. Re-keying requires the emergency unseal flow — run the bootstrap script, confirm the environment, and wait for the prompt. Enter the recovery passphrase shown on the next line.

unlock words, fajog-yawep: ralael-istath

**Runbook — TideLine widget outage**

If the TideLine widget shows stale tide tables, check the fetcher pod first. Restart it; cache rebuilds in ~2 min. If predictions are still stale, the upstream tide-data feed token has likely rotated. Tokens rotate quarterly. Do not hand-edit the deployed pod; update the source env file and redeploy. Confirm the feed host is reachable from the cluster before rotating, or you'll chase the wrong problem. Once confirmed, append the refreshed credential line to the fetcher's environment file:

vault entry, fadup-tagag: RELAY_SECRET8=2fd92179